Tuolumne County ...
Black Jack Bluffs is located in Tuolumne County<2>.
The following counties adjoin and form the boundaries of Tuolumne County: Alpine, Calaveras, Madera, Mariposa, Merced, Mono & Stanislaus. The eastern boundary of the county is defined by the Sierra Nevada Mountains.
